Output c54c62d7ef2d2a9a833be28018f1d22a1b5155c29eaedfb0efa75138ba1147be:1

value
183300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eca9a463d14ea416081a8c035d672c15d255cb3 OP_EQUAL
address
3DFRmnuDsyzwjG1XGwEuYTwapWBgy3YhEt
transaction
c54c62d7ef2d2a9a833be28018f1d22a1b5155c29eaedfb0efa75138ba1147be
confirmations
374072
spent
true